Сдача отчетности в Социальный фонд России (СФР, бывший ПФР) через 1С 8 стала рутинной задачей для кадровиков и бухгалтеров. Однако после выгрузки формы СЗВ-ТД часто возникает необходимость проверить, приняты ли данные на стороне фонда. Система не всегда сразу отображает итоговый статус в общем списке отчетов, требуя ручной загрузки и анализа протокола проверки.
Протокол представляет собой XML-файл, который содержит детальную информацию о каждой строке отправленного отчета. В нем фиксируются как общие ошибки формата, так и специфические замечания по конкретным сотрудникам или периодам. Правильная расшифровка этих данных позволяет оперативно устранить недочеты и избежать штрафов за несвоевременную сдачу или искажение сведений.
В этой статье мы разберем пошаговый алгоритм действий: от получения файла с сервера СФР до детального анализа кодов ошибок внутри конфигурации 1С. Особое внимание уделим ситуациям, когда отчет частично принят, а частично отклонен, что является наиболее частым сценарием при массовых кадровых мероприятиях.
Где найти и как загрузить файл протокола в 1С
После отправки отчета через сервис 1С-Отчетность или сторонние шлюзы, ответ от фонда приходит не мгновенно. Обычно требуется от нескольких часов до двух рабочих дней. Чтобы увидеть результат, пользователю необходимо перейти в раздел Зарплата и кадры и выбрать пункт Отчетность, справки.
В списке отчетов найдите сданный файл СЗВ-ТД. Если статус отчета изменился на "Требует внимания" или остался в статусе "Отправлен", но вы получили уведомление на почту, нужно выполнить ручной захват ответа. Для этого выделите отчет и нажмите кнопку Получить ответы в верхней панели инструментов.
Если автоматическая загрузка не сработала, протокол мог прийти отдельным файлом на электронную почту ответственного лица. В таком случае его можно загрузить вручную через форму обработки отправки. Выберите вариант загрузки из внешнего файла и укажите путь к сохраненному XML-документу с расширением .xml.
Если кнопка "Получить ответы" неактивна, проверьте подключение к интернету и статус вашей электронной подписи — иногда сессию требуется обновить через кнопку "Переподключиться".
После успешной загрузки система автоматически проанализирует содержимое протокола и обновит статус документа в списке. Однако для понимания причин отклонения недостаточно просто увидеть красный индикатор. Необходимо открыть детальную форму обработки результатов.
Интерпретация статусов и цветовых индикаторов
Интерфейс 1С 8 визуализирует результаты проверки с помощью цветовой маркировки. Это позволяет быстро отфильтровать проблемные участки без углубления в технические коды. Зеленый цвет указывает на полный успех, тогда как красный сигнализирует о критических ошибках, блокирующих прием всего файла.
Наиболее сложным для интерпретации является желтый или оранжевый статус. Он означает, что отчет принят частично. В этом случае СФР загрузил корректные записи, но отклонил строки с ошибками. Игнорировать такие замечания нельзя, так как это приведет к расхождениям в индивидуальном лицевом счете застрахованного лица.
- 🟢 Принят: Все записи прошли контроль, данные отражены в базе фонда.
- 🔴 Отклонен: Файл содержит критические ошибки формата или подписи, ни одна запись не сохранена.
- 🟡 Принят с замечаниями: Часть записей загружена, часть требует исправления и досдачи.
- ⚪ На проверке: Протокол еще не сформирован или не загружен в базу 1С.
Важно понимать разницу между ошибкой формата и ошибкой контроля. Первые возникают из-за нарушения структуры XML или неверной электронной подписи. Вторые связаны с логикой данных: например, дата увольнения раньше даты приема или отсутствие записи о приеме при наличии записи об увольнении.
⚠️ Внимание: Статус "Принят с замечаниями" не освобождает от обязанности исправить ошибки. Вы должны сформировать новый отчет только на тех сотрудников, по которым были выявлены проблемы, и отправить его с признаком "Дополняющая" или "Исходная" в зависимости от ситуации.
Детальный анализ кодов ошибок в протоколе
Для глубокого анализа необходимо открыть форму расшифровки протокола. В ней отображается таблица, где каждой ошибке соответствует уникальный код. Эти коды стандартизированы Пенсионным фондом и имеют строгую расшифровку. Понимание их природы — ключ к быстрому исправлению.
Наиболее часто встречаются ошибки, связанные с периодом действия трудового договора. Например, код 50 указывает на то, что дата увольнения меньше даты приема. Это может случиться при опечатке в дате или при попытке уволить сотрудника, который официально еще не принят в штат в базе 1С.
Другая распространенная группа ошибок касается дублирования сведений. Если в базе фонда уже есть запись с аналогичными параметрами, система вернет предупреждение. В таких случаях требуется проверить, не была ли эта информация отправлена ранее другим отчетом или не является ли текущая запись техническим дублем.
| Код ошибки | Описание проблемы | Способ устранения |
|---|---|---|
| 20 | Неверный формат даты | Проверить корректность ввода даты в карточке сотрудника |
| 30 | Отсутствует запись о приеме | Отправить СЗВ-ТД с событием "ПРИЕМ" за соответствующий период |
| 40 | Дата увольнения раньше даты приема | Исправить хронологию кадровых событий в 1С |
| 50 | СЗВ-ТД уже представлялся | Проверить историю отправок, возможно требуется отмена |
| 60 | Неверный код мероприятия | Уточнить код причины увольнения или перевода в справочнике |
Некоторые коды ошибок требуют вмешательства на уровне нормативных данных. Например, если код мероприятия не соответствует классификатору, используемому СФР в текущем квартале, отчет будет отклонен. В таких случаях полезно свериться с актуальными версиями классификаторов в справочнике 1С.
Что делать, если код ошибки не описан в инструкции?
Иногда в протоколе встречаются коды, которые не имеют явной расшифровки в интерфейсе 1С. В таком случае скопируйте полный текст ошибки и обратитесь в техническую поддержку СФР через личный кабинет страхователя или отправьте запрос через форму "Обратная связь" в 1С.
Алгоритм исправления ошибок и повторной отправки
После выявления причин отклонения необходимо приступить к исправлению данных. В 1С 8 предусмотрен удобный механизм формирования корректирующих отчетов на основе протокола ошибок. Вам не нужно вручную искать сотрудников — система сама подсветит проблемные строки.
Перейдите в форму протокола и установите фильтр по статусу "Ошибка". Выделите все строки, требующие исправления. Нажмите кнопку Сформировать отчет для исправления. Программа автоматически создаст новый документ СЗВ-ТД, включив в него только необходимые записи.
- ✅ Проверьте актуальность данных в карточках выбранных сотрудников.
- ✅ Убедитесь, что даты событий соответствуют первичным документам (приказы, договоры).
- ✅ Выберите правильный тип формы: "Дополняющая" для исправления ошибок в ранее принятых данных или "Исходная", если запись отсутствовала вовсе.
- ✅ Переподпишите и отправьте отчет через тот же канал связи.
Особое внимание следует уделить событиям перевода. Если ошибка связана с изменением трудовой функции или названия структурного подразделения, убедитесь, что в отчете указано именно новое наименование, а не старое. Частой ошибкой является отправка данных на момент возникновения события, а не на текущую дату.
⚠️ Внимание: При исправлении ошибок по уволенным сотрудникам критически важно соблюдать сроки. Если ошибка обнаружена после увольнения, отчет все равно должен быть сдан, но в нем необходимо указать корректную дату увольнения, соответствующую приказу.
☑️ Чек-лист перед повторной отправкой
Работа с архивными данными и персонифицированным учетом
Ситуации с исправлением ошибок за прошлые периоды требуют особого подхода. Если протокол указывает на ошибку в данных годичной давности, простая правка в текущей карточке сотрудника может не помочь. Система 1С должна сформировать отчет именно с той датой регистрации, которая была указана изначально.
В конфигурациях 1С:ЗУП и 1С:Бухгалтерия существует возможность ручного редактирования событий в регистре сведений о трудовой деятельности. Однако делать это нужно осторожно, чтобы не нарушить целостность исторических данных. Рекомендуется использовать специализированные обработки для исправления ретроспективных данных.
Иногда протокол содержит информацию о том, что сведения уже были приняты ранее. Это может означать, что дублирование произошло по вине пользователя, отправившего один и тот же файл дважды. В таком случае повторная отправка не требуется, достаточно зафиксировать факт расхождения во внутреннем журнале.
Главное правило работы с архивом: всегда формируйте корректирующий отчет на дату возникновения события, а не на текущую дату, иначе вы создадите новую ошибку хронологии.
Для массовых исправлений удобно использовать групповую обработку. Она позволяет загрузить список ошибок из Excel, если протокол был выгружен во внешний файл, и автоматически найти соответствующих сотрудников в базе. Это экономит время при обработке крупных пакетов данных.
Профилактика ошибок и настройка контроля в 1С
Чтобы минимизировать количество возвратов от СФР, целесообразно настроить внутренний контроль перед выгрузкой отчета. В современных версиях 1С 8 реализована функция предварительной проверки, которая имитирует контроль со стороны фонда.
Перед нажатием кнопки "Отправить" всегда запускайте проверку Проверить перед отправкой. Система проанализирует заполненность обязательных полей, корректность СНИЛС и хронологию событий. Это позволит отловить до 90% типовых ошибок еще на этапе формирования документа.
Регулярно обновляйте формы отчетности и регламентные обработки. Законодательство и требования к формату XML меняются, и устаревшая версия обработки может сформировать файл, который технически не пройдет валидацию на стороне оператора связи, даже если данные верны.
⚠️ Внимание: Требования к формату СЗВ-ТД и кодам мероприятий могут изменяться. Всегда сверяйтесь с официальными источниками СФР перед массовой рассылкой отчетов за новый отчетный период, особенно если были изменения в трудовом законодательстве.
Включите автоматическую проверку СНИЛС сотрудников при приеме на работу. Это позволит избежать ошибок в формате номера, которые приводят к отклонению всего отчета.
Часто задаваемые вопросы (FAQ)
Что делать, если протокол не загружается в 1С?
Если файл протокола получен на почту, но не загружается автоматически, попробуйте загрузить его вручную через обработку "Загрузка ответов ПФР". Убедитесь, что файл не поврежден и имеет расширение .xml. Также проверьте, совпадает ли идентификатор отправителя в файле с вашим ИНН.
Можно ли игнорировать предупреждения в протоколе?
Предупреждения (статус "Принят с замечаниями") игнорировать не рекомендуется. Хотя отчет формально принят, некорректные данные останутся в базе СФР. Это может привести к проблемам у сотрудника при оформлении пенсии или получении льгот в будущем.
Как исправить ошибку, если сотрудник уже уволен?
Ошибка исправляется путем подачи корректирующего отчета СЗВ-ТД. В отчет включается запись с верными данными. Признак формы выбирается в зависимости от ситуации: если нужно исправить дату увольнения — "Дополняющая", если добавить пропущенное событие — "Исходная".
Почему возникает ошибка "СЗВ-ТД уже представлялся"?
Эта ошибка означает, что в базе фонда уже существует идентичная запись. Проверьте историю отправок в 1С. Возможно, отчет был успешно отправлен ранее другим пользователем или дублирующим файлом. Если данные верны, повторная отправка не требуется.
Где посмотреть полный текст ошибки, если он обрезан в списке?
Для просмотра полного текста ошибки выделите строку в протоколе и нажмите кнопку "Показать подробно" или дважды кликните по строке. Также можно выгрузить протокол в печатную форму или внешний файл Excel для удобного чтения.